Gender odds on the Digtoise and Dazzi pair
Dazzi is the awkward half of this pair. It hatches 20% male, so the male you need turns up 20 times in a hundred. Catch or hatch several before you count on one. The other parent is a straight 50/50. Two of the same gender produces nothing at all.

Why an older Pyrin combo list won't work
Pre-1.0 guides name a recipe. The 1.0 table works on averages: a pair produces Pyrin when the two parents' breed ranks average to its 1980. 225 different pairs hit that average, which is why a page showing five or six rows is quoting a sample rather than an answer.
Ours is the game's real 44,849-pair table, shipped verbatim rather than approximated from the rank formula. The 19,044 figure still in circulation is 138 squared, the pre-1.0 roster of base forms counted as ordered pairs, so it measures something else. One pair shows the difference. The shortest breeding path to Pyrin
3 breeding steps from a starter box reach Pyrin. Eikthyrdeer and Hangyu make Eikthyrdeer Terra, then Dumud and Eikthyrdeer Terra make Dumud Gild, then Tombat and Dumud Gild make Pyrin.

Pyrin passive skill odds per egg
A clean four-passive pool across both parents gives 10.0% per Pyrin egg, which is about 22 eggs for a 90% shot at all four. Every extra passive skill on either parent lowers it.
| You want | Parent pool | Per egg | Eggs for 90% |
|---|---|---|---|
| 4 specific passives | 4 | 10.0% | 22 |
| 4 specific passives | 5 | 2.0% | 114 |
| 4 specific passives | 6 | 0.7% | 345 |
| 3 specific passives | 3 | 30.0% | 7 |
| 3 specific passives | 4 | 15.0% | 15 |
| 3 specific passives | 5 | 6.0% | 38 |
| 2 specific passives | 2 | 60.0% | 3 |
| 2 specific passives | 4 | 25.0% | 9 |
One junk passive on a parent can double the eggs you need. The per-egg column is the chance every passive skill you want lands on the egg, with random extras allowed. Is Pyrin worth breeding, or should you catch one?
Catch one. Pyrin spawns from level 29, well short of the 3-step chain it takes to make one. The shortest chain from a starter box runs 3 steps, and the cheapest pair still needs a level 17 catch. With 225 pairs on the list, one half of one of them is probably in your box already.
Breed it anyway once you own one. A pair is how you roll passive skills; catching is how you get the species.

Pyrin active skills and partner skill
Pyrin learns 8 active skills as it levels, the last at level 70. Its partner skill is Red Hare. That learnset is our own export of the game's level table, cooldowns and all.
- Lv 1 Ground Bog Blast 40 2s
- Lv 7 Fire Ignis Blast 40 2s
- Lv 15 Fire Spirit Fire 80 4s
- Lv 22 Fire Flare Arrow 120 8s
- Lv 30 Fire Ignis Charge 300 16s
- Lv 40 Fire Ignis Rage 500 24s
- Lv 50 Fire Fire Ball 600 30s
- Lv 70 Ground Rocky Impact 600 30s
